Film Review - Kay Rao Tumhi




No Beauty For Old Men

Film: Kay Rao Tumhi (Marathi)
Cast: Ravindra Mahajan, Satish Pulekar, Yatin Karyekar, Niyati Joshi
Directed by: Mrunalini Patil
Duration: 2 hrs
Rating: *

If Marathi films aping Bollywood films was not bad enough, now we have remakes as well. Kay Rao Tumhi directed by Mrunalini Patil is inspired by Basu Chatterjee’s Shaukeen (1982) which was remade recently as The Shaukeens with Akshay Kumar.

There is no originality whatsoever to speak of here – Three dirty old men (Ravindra Mahajan, Satish Pulekar, Yatin Karyekar) are looking for a good time and they embark on a journey. A struggling actor (Hemant Dhome) becomes their driver and his girlfriend (Niyati Joshi) becomes an object of their affection.

The humor is crass and there is nothing substantial that holds your attention. If you happen to walk into this one, enjoy the AC and a nice snooze.
